Özet

Proliferation of invasive of annual plant species and thorny shrubs such as Christ’s thorn(Paliurus spina-christi) is common in Mediterranean rangelands due to climatic shifts andheavy grazing. Improved practices are needed to manage such invasive species. This studyassessed how improved rangeland practices affected herbage yield and quality, botanicalcomposition in the Canakkale in western Turkey. The rangeland practices were: 1. control (noimprovement practices (C), 2. removal of Christ’s thorns followed by forage crop planting (R),3. use of herbicides to treat Christ’s thorn shrubs (H), 4. removal of Christ’s thorn shrubs bygrubbing with dozers and rippers (M), and 5. the shrubs were cut out in the rangelandsdominated with Christ’s thorn. The field has been plowed deep by a tractor. Then, it had beenused as field for 10 years (sown with wheat). At the end, it has been turned back in the form ofrangelands by sowing forage crops (F). The seeding practice has been done into bare parts ofthe rangelands that were occurred due to the removal of Christ’s thorn. The treatment plotswere seeded with perennial ryegrass, orchardgrass and alfalfa. Control had the greatest numberof species (45 species) whereas mechanically-treated plot had the least (28 species). Alltreatments increased herbage yield and grazed herbage quantities of the rangelands. Themechanically-treated rangeland increased yield by 2.5 folds compared with control.Treatments did not affect herbage quality of the rangelands. Results indicate that improvementpractices improved rangelands invaded with Christ’s thorn shrubs.
